From today's Times-Distress.

Connaughton pushes faith-based program
Such organizations have been instrumental in Prince William County, he says
By Tyler Whitley
Sean Connaughton of Prince William County, a candidate for the Republican nomination to run for lieutenant governor, proposed yesterday a statewide faith-based initiative to help needy families.

Kilgore focuses on abuse
He would toughen the punishments for domestic violence
By Pamela Stallsmith
Republican gubernatorial hopeful Jerry W. Kilgore, who made fighting domestic violence a key issue as attorney general, wants to continue cracking down on abusers.

Allen introduces bill on Internet access
WASHINGTON - A bill to ban any extension of a federal communications tax to Internet access was introduced yesterday by Sen. George Allen, R-Va.
